47.1 Re’eh – In the Place Which He Chooses
In this week's Parsha Pearls lesson, Yahweh provides the next generation with renewed and detailed instructions about worshiping Him with their offerings, tithes, and contributions when they come into the land of Kena’an. These are all to be brought to the place where He chooses to place His Name.
